xfrr(Cross-Flow Rerouting)是一種用于網(wǎng)絡(luò)流量管理的技術(shù),旨在優(yōu)化數(shù)據(jù)包的轉(zhuǎn)發(fā)路徑,通過(guò)動(dòng)態(tài) rerouting 來(lái)提升網(wǎng)絡(luò)性能和可靠性。本文將詳細(xì)介紹如何配置和使用xfrr來(lái)改善網(wǎng)絡(luò)流量,以及相應(yīng)的命令示例和操作步驟。
為了成功配置xfrr,確保以下環(huán)境和依賴(lài)滿足:
在開(kāi)始之前,需要確認(rèn)系統(tǒng)已安裝xfrr所需的相關(guān)軟件。通??赏ㄟ^(guò)以下命令進(jìn)行安裝:
sudo apt update
sudo apt install xfrr
這將確保您獲取到xfrr及其依賴(lài)項(xiàng)的最新版本。
下一步,您需要定義網(wǎng)絡(luò)的基本結(jié)構(gòu),包括設(shè)置好必要的接口和路由協(xié)議。以下是基本的配置示例:
interface eth0
ip address 192.168.1.1/24
no shutdown
exit
interface eth1
ip address 192.168.2.1/24
no shutdown
exit
router ospf 1
network 192.168.1.0 0.0.0.255 area 0
network 192.168.2.0 0.0.0.255 area 0
exit
以上配置設(shè)置了兩個(gè)接口并啟用了OSPF路由協(xié)議。
在基礎(chǔ)網(wǎng)絡(luò)配置完成后,需要啟用xfrr功能。進(jìn)入xfrr的配置模式,并設(shè)置主流和備份流:
xfrr enable
xfrr primary-path
interface eth0
next-hop 192.168.2.2
exit
xfrr backup-path
interface eth1
next-hop 192.168.2.3
exit
為了確保xfrr正常運(yùn)作,需要配置流量監(jiān)控和報(bào)警機(jī)制:
monitor traffic
interface eth0
threshold 80
action reroute
exit
以上配置將在eth0的流量達(dá)到80%時(shí)觸發(fā)rerouting。
完成配置后,通過(guò)以下命令測(cè)試xfrr的有效性:
ping 192.168.1.2
如果ping通,表示xfrr的主路徑運(yùn)行正常。可以通過(guò)模擬高流量來(lái)測(cè)試備份路徑的有效性。
以下是一些常用的xfrr配置命令,便于快速參考:
sudo apt install xfrr # 安裝xfrr
xfrr enable # 啟用xfrr
xfrr primary-path # 配置主路徑
xfrr backup-path # 配置備份路徑
monitor traffic # 監(jiān)控流量
ping [目標(biāo)IP] # 測(cè)試網(wǎng)絡(luò)連通性
根據(jù)具體需求,逐步調(diào)整配置以滿足網(wǎng)絡(luò)流量的管理。
]]>